Rear Door Heat Exchangers (RDHx) Market

The global market for Rear Door Heat Exchangers (RDHx) was valued at US$ million in the year 2024 and is projected to reach a revised size of US$ million by 2031, growing at a CAGR of %during the forecast period.
North American market for Rear Door Heat Exchangers (RDHx) is estimated to increase from $ million in 2024 to reach $ million by 2031, at a CAGR of % during the forecast period of 2025 through 2031.
Asia-Pacific market for Rear Door Heat Exchangers (RDHx) is estimated to increase from $ million in 2024 to reach $ million by 2031, at a CAGR of % during the forecast period of 2025 through 2031.
The major global manufacturers of Rear Door Heat Exchangers (RDHx) include Nortek Air Solutions, Coolcentric, Motivair, Vertiv, Airedale, CoolIT Systems, STULZ, IBM, etc. In 2024, the world's top three vendors accounted for approximately % of the revenue.
